MELBOURNE (AUSTRALIA) (ITALPRESS) – Only a few months have passed, but the one that shows up on the grid for the first appointment of 2026 is a Formula 1 very different from that seen last season. The introduction of the new regulation could change the balances on the track, but you will have to wait for the Australian Grand Prix this weekend to learn more.
Of course, Ferrari entered the new year with the right piglio, as confirmed by the same drivers. “I am confident about the good work done to prepare this first race, but I am aware that Mercedes at the moment is stronger than we – said Charles Leclerc -. We have to stay calm, it’s just the first race of the season. I feel that this year developments will make a great difference to the past.”.
He also smiles at Lewis Hamilton, who does not hide the objectives of the Cavallino: “Win. Each team is working with this goal. It is very different from the first year – said the British driver, arrived in Maranello in 2025 -. The feeling is much more enjoyable after spending a year in the team. I think we are now in a good situation as a team and today I feel tired with the team, so yes: I am much happier.”.
All indicate Mercedes as the stable that comes to Australia in the best conditions, and Kimi Antonelli does not hide: “Our goal? Fight for the World, if possible – the words of the young Bolognese -. First we have to figure out where we are as a team, and where I am a pilot. But if we are competitive, everything is possible.”.
Optimist the four-time Max Verstappen champion, although the Dutchman states that there is “a lot of work to do to get ahead”, while Lando Norris, defending champion, feels “happy and confident”, though admits: “We don’t get to Australia convinced we win.”.
Those who smile less, instead, is the Aston Martin, still struggling with reliability problems after the taste between Barcelona and Bahrain. “Alonso believes he can’t travel more than 25 consecutive laps before risking permanent damage to the nerves of the hands. Stroll, on the other hand, thinks he can’t take more than 15 laps before it happens,” admits team principal Adrian Newey, who added: “We will be very limited in terms of number of turns until we can identify the causes of vibrations and solve them at the root.”.
